#Chapter 92: Just a Dream

Elijah The distance between us worsened every day after that night in my study. Once, Agnes and I had been able to build a tentative trust, maybe even a tender sort of understanding. We had our slip-ups, like that day in the hallway after she had slapped her stepmother, but things were still good. But now… We moved around each other in the house like two ships passing in the night. We were polite, but our conversations were reduced to the bare minimum. No shared laughter, no meaningful glances, just… Silence. Thea was the only thing that seemed to bridge the gap, her laughter and chatter filling the air as usual. To my surprise, Agnes never let her personal grief or frustration show around Thea, and for that, I respected her deeply. She was a wonderful mother—better than Olivia had ever been.
